Section 1: Understanding Steuerkonformität and its Regulatory Significance
Before delving into the impact of AI, it’s essential to understand the significance of Steuerkonformität and its regulatory framework.
What is Steuerkonformität?
Steuerkonformität refers to tax compliance, which encompasses the adherence to tax laws, timely filing of returns, and accurate reporting of financial information to tax authorities.
Regulatory Framework and Objectives
The regulatory framework for Steuerkonformität varies by jurisdiction but generally aims to ensure that businesses and individuals fulfill their tax obligations, report income accurately, and pay taxes in a timely manner.
Section 2: The Role of Artificial Intelligence in Steuerkonformität
Artificial Intelligence is playing a transformative role in enhancing Steuerkonformität practices. Let’s explore specific areas where AI is making a significant impact.
Automated Data Processing and Analysis
AI technologies are automating the processing and analysis of large volumes of financial data, enabling businesses to identify patterns, anomalies, and potential compliance issues.
Enhanced Risk Assessment and Compliance Monitoring
AI enables advanced risk assessment and compliance monitoring by analyzing transactional data, identifying potential non-compliance, and flagging irregularities for further review.
Predictive Analytics for Tax Planning
AI facilitates predictive analytics for tax planning by analyzing historical data and providing insights to businesses for making informed decisions related to tax strategies and compliance.
